Understanding the Rolex Day-Date Legacy
Before focusing on the used market, let's establish the foundation of the Day-Date's prestige. Introduced in 1956, the Day-Date was the first wristwatch to display both the date and the day of the week spelled out in full, a feat of horological engineering at the time. This immediately set it apart, establishing it as a watch for those who demanded the very best. The choice of materials – predominantly precious metals like yellow gold, white gold, and platinum – further solidified its position as a symbol of ultimate luxury. The iconic President bracelet, with its semi-circular three-piece links, became synonymous with the watch itself, adding to its refined and sophisticated aesthetic.
The Allure of the Used Rolex Day-Date 2
Purchasing a pre-owned Rolex Day-Date 2 offers several compelling advantages. Firstly, it represents significant cost savings compared to buying a brand-new model. The price depreciation on luxury watches like the Day-Date is often less dramatic than other luxury goods, making a used piece a financially savvy choice. Secondly, you gain access to potentially rare or discontinued models and dial variations, which might not be available from authorized retailers anymore. The specific example mentioned – a 40mm olive green dial Day-Date in 18K white gold – perfectly illustrates this point. Olive green dials are highly sought after by collectors for their unique and sophisticated appearance, adding a touch of understated elegance to the already prestigious design.
